别急着格式化Mac降级前必看的Time Machine备份与数据迁移指南当你决定将Mac从Monterey降级到Big Sur时最令人焦虑的往往不是系统安装过程本身而是那些可能丢失的重要数据——设计师的PSD源文件、开发者的代码库、创作者的Final Cut Pro工程文件。我曾亲眼见过一位摄影师在降级后丢失了整整三个月的项目文件仅仅因为他错误地认为简单的文件拷贝就足以保护数据。本文将带你深入理解Time Machine的备份机制并分享如何通过迁移助理实现应用程序、用户设置和文件的无缝转移同时规避那些教科书上不会告诉你的权限陷阱。1. Time Machine不只是简单的文件拷贝许多用户对Time Machine存在严重误解认为它只是一个普通的文件备份工具。实际上Time Machine采用的是增量备份全盘快照的混合机制。这意味着它不仅保存文件当前状态还会记录文件的历史版本变化——这个特性在降级场景中尤为重要。1.1 备份前的关键准备工作在执行完整备份前请确保存储设备选择外置SSD推荐至少是Mac内置存储空间的1.5倍网络存储Time Capsule/NAS确保千兆网络连接避免使用U盘或机械移动硬盘作为主备份介质空间清理策略# 查看各目录占用空间GB为单位 du -h -d 1 /Users/your_username | sort -hr通过这个命令找出可以临时转移的大文件如虚拟机镜像、下载缓存等应用程序兼容性检查应用类型Monterey支持Big Sur支持备注Adobe CC 2022✓✓需更新至最新版本Docker Desktop✓✓可能需重装虚拟化组件Xcode 13✓部分需降级至Xcode 12.51.2 执行智能备份的进阶技巧常规的Time Machine备份会包含大量缓存和临时文件我们可以通过排除列表优化备份打开系统偏好设置 Time Machine 选项添加需要排除的目录~/Library/Caches~/Library/Application Support/Steam/System/Volumes/Data/VM重要例外务必保留~/Library/Preferences和~/Library/Containers注意排除系统缓存时请确保勾选备份系统文件选项否则可能导致迁移失败2. 降级后的数据迁移艺术完成Big Sur的纯净安装后90%的用户会直接使用迁移助理的默认设置——这正是数据混乱的开始。正确的做法应该是分阶段恢复2.1 迁移助理的三步筛选法第一轮迁移仅选择用户账户和设置排除所有应用程序这样能确保系统基础配置先就位第二轮迁移选择性恢复关键应用程序/Applications/Adobe Photoshop 2021.app /Applications/Final Cut Pro.app /Applications/Xcode.app使用brew list导出已安装的CLI工具列表最终检查对比~/Library/Application Support目录差异验证Keychain中的证书和密码2.2 权限问题的终极解决方案降级后最常见的三个权限问题外置硬盘读写错误# 修复APFS宗卷权限 diskutil resetUserPermissions / id -u应用程序崩溃删除并重建受影响应用的容器目录rm -rf ~/Library/Containers/com.apple.Mail打印机驱动失效重新安装CUPS驱动lpadmin -p printer_name -E -v ipp://printer_ip -P /Library/Printers/PPDs/Contents/Resources/your_printer.ppd3. 专业用户的灾难恢复方案对于处理关键任务的用户我建议建立三级备份体系3.1 备份层级设计层级介质类型更新频率保留周期适用场景L1外置NVMe SSD每日7天快速恢复单个文件版本L2网络存储RAID 1每周30天系统级回滚L3离线机械硬盘每月永久法律合规性存档3.2 自动化验证脚本创建一个定期运行的备份验证脚本#!/bin/zsh # 验证最新备份的完整性 latest_backup$(ls -td /Volumes/Backup/Backups.backupdb/*/latest | head -n1) tmverify $latest_backup # 检查关键目录是否存在 critical_dirs( ~/Documents ~/Projects ~/Library/Mail ) for dir in ${critical_dirs[]}; do if [ ! -d $latest_backup/$dir ]; then osascript -e display alert \备份异常\ message \目录 $dir 未在备份中找到\ fi done4. 那些官方文档没告诉你的经验在帮助超过200位创意工作者完成系统降级后我总结了这些血泪教训字体管理的陷阱使用Font Book导出所有非系统字体集合降级后先安装字体再启动Creative Cloud应用开发环境的特殊处理# 备份Homebrew环境 brew bundle dump --file~/Brewfile # 备份Python虚拟环境 pip freeze requirements.txt邮件数据的隐形杀手禁用邮件账户后再备份迁移后先验证邮件数据库完整性sqlite3 ~/Library/Mail/V7/MailData/Envelope\ Index PRAGMA integrity_check;Time Machine的隐藏功能按住Option键点击菜单栏图标可显示立即备份并跳过排除项在终端中使用tmutil thinlocalsnapshots可以释放备份占用的本地空间记得在按下抹掉磁盘按钮前最后一次确认你的备份中至少包含Keychain Access中的全部密码项SSH密钥和GPG签名密钥浏览器保存的登录状态特别是两步验证设备